Spencer Donato was Sylvie Lancaster's little secret. They fell deeply in love while at Lancaster Prep. Their relationship a whirlwind of passion.But Sylvie committed the ultimate betrayal. And she lost him for good. Until one day she runs into him at a wedding. He's older and still unbearably handsome. Their undeniable connection draws them together. But will he trust her again? Or walk away from her forever?
